Understanding Your Immediate Options in Mount Vernon
In Mount Vernon, you typically have two main avenues for securing a payday loan quickly: visiting a local storefront lender or applying online. Several lenders operate in and around the area, often along the main commercial stretches. The key advantage of a local store is the immediate, in-person service—you can walk out with cash the same day if approved. However, it's wise to call ahead to confirm hours and requirements. For many, applying online from home might be more convenient, especially if you live in the more rural parts of Rockcastle County. Online applications can be processed quickly, with funds often deposited into your bank account by the next business day. Remember, Kentucky state law caps payday loans at $500 and limits the loan term to a maximum of 60 days.
Practical Tips and Local Considerations for Borrowers
First, always verify that any lender you consider is licensed to operate in Kentucky. The state's Department of Financial Institutions regulates these loans. Before you borrow, create a solid plan for repayment. Consider your upcoming income from your job, whether it's at the hospital, a school, or a local business. How will the loan payment, plus fees, fit into your budget? Kentucky law mandates a maximum finance charge, but costs can still add up quickly if the loan is rolled over. Explore local alternatives first. Could a payment plan with the utility company, a small loan from a community church group, or assistance from a local charity help bridge the gap? These options might save you significant money compared to a high-cost loan.
If you decide a payday loan is your best immediate option, borrow only the absolute minimum you need. For a $500 loan in Kentucky, the maximum finance charge is $75, making the total repayment $575. Ensure you have the funds to cover this on your next payday to avoid costly rollovers.
